[Role of the endothelium in the development of reactive hyperemia].

V F Sagach, M N Tkachenko.   

Abstract

The experiments on anesthetized dogs demonstrated that reaction of the femoral vessels reactive hyperemia essentially decreased after chemical inhibition of endothelium by saponin, inhibition of lipoxygenase by quercetin and guanylate cyclase by methylene blue. Reaction was increased after cyclooxygenase inhibition by indomethacin. We concluded that the endothelium plays an important role in reaction of reactive hyperemia by endothelium-derived relaxing factor release.
